Jerald jumped from a bungee tower. If the equation that models his height, in feet, is h = –16t2 + 729, where t is the time in s
Snezhnost [94]

Answer. First option: t > 6.25


Solution:

Height (in feet): h=-16t^2+729

For which interval of time is h less than 104 feet above the ground?

h < 104

Replacing h for -16t^2+729

-16t^2+729 < 104

Solving for h: Subtracting 729 both sides of the inequality:

-16t^2+729-729 < 104-729

-16t^2 < -625

Multiplying the inequality by -1:

(-1)(-16t^2 < -625)

16t^2 > 625

Dividing both sides of the inequality by 16:

16t^2/16 > 625/16

t^2 > 39.0625

Replacing t^2 by [ Absolute value (t) ]^2:

[ Absolute value (t) ]^2 > 39.0625

Square root both sides of the inequality:

sqrt { [ Absolute value (t) ]^2 } > sqrt (39.0625)

Absolute value (t) > 6.25

t < -6.25 or t > 6.25, but t can not be negative, then the solution is:

t > 6.25
